aReadout IL-8 production, pg/ml. NLR and TLR response was defined as low or high: outside LL or UL values of the 99% CI in the healthy volunteers. bLow antioxidant levels: value below to LL with a 99% CI in the healthy volunteers. cReadout TNF-α production, pg/ml. Low or high response of IFNGR was defined as TNF-α concentration outside LL or UL value of the 99% CI in the healthy volunteers. The IFNGR receptor increases <100% of the TNF-α concentration after LPS+rhIFN-γ vs. LPS alone. dReadout IFN-γ production, pg/ml. Low or high response of IL-12R was defined as IFN-γ concentration outside LL or UL values of the 99% CI in the healthy volunteers. The IL-12 increases <100% of the IFN-γ production after rhIL-12 plus PHA stimulation with respect to PHA alone. CI: confidence interval; LL: lower limit; UL: upper limit; nd: not determined.
